Explain Accessory Organs which help in Digestion
The gastrointestinal tract receives various secretions. Some are secreted from the glands in the lining membrane of the organs, e.g. gastric juice by the glands of the stomach. But some secretions are poured by glands located outside the tract. These are called accessory organs of digestion. Their secretions pass through ducts and reach the gastrointestinal tract.
